Output 74838949ef248fd1307b6da2fb0bab2c894254ced4d638e666d4e08e502342c7:72

value
610896
script pubkey
OP_0 OP_PUSHBYTES_20 8292421157dc628cf2bd2378dc2b2330e1e9c2b6
address
bc1qs2fyyy2hm33geu4aydudc2erxrs7ns4kaeeecf
transaction
74838949ef248fd1307b6da2fb0bab2c894254ced4d638e666d4e08e502342c7
confirmations
81769
spent
true